Situated less than six miles south of the U.S.-Canada border, Lynden provides residents with a diverse mix of picturesque surroundings, great schools, and exciting entertainment options. Manicured lawns and charming Dutch architecture are abundant in Lynden, and there’s a variety of single-family home rentals and townhome communities all around the area. Lynden’s downtown area is just steps away from the Nooksack River. Grover Street offers up Dutch-style bakeries, pizzeria, boutiques, and bars where locals gather and enjoy the vibrant setting of the city.
Bender Fields-Lynden Parks and the Northwest Washington Fair and Event Center help put Lynden on the map for annual events and community gatherings, with the former providing acres of screen space, walking trails, and bicycle trails. The trails of nearby state forests and the waters of Birch Bay and the Pacific are less than an hour away, to the east and west respectively.
